TROTTING.
THE NORTHLAND CLUB.
MEETING AT WHANGAREI
The programme issued by the Northland Trotting Club for its annual meeting at Whangarei on Saturday, March 13, is published in this issue, and is well worthy of perusal by owners and trainers. It is headed by the Northland Trotting Cup of £2lO and a silver cup, a 4-47 class eveet, which will be.., decided over 2 miles. The President's Handicap of £125. class 5.5, which will also be decided over 2 miles is for unhoppled trotters. Tlie Whangarei Handicap is a 4.36 saddle event. (til miles), while the Dargaville Handicap, li miles, is for horses that have never won a race at a totalisator meeting. Tlie Kawakawa Handicap (i-A miles), class 3.-J2. Kaikohe Handicap (saddle) of 2.26 and Waipu Handicap of 2.5 also figure on the programme in addition to Hie Counties Handicap. This is a 4.5 class (\i miles) and confined !o horses North of Waile.mala County. Nominations for all events will close on Friday. February 26, al 5 p.m. with the secretary (Mi' 1-'. V.'. Webster), Rox 70. Whangarei. or Mr. B. L. Absolum. secretary Orahuhu Trotting Club. Auckland. \
